Kurashiki is a beautiful, well preserved old town, much like...

Kurashiki is a beautiful, well preserved old town, much like Kyoto but without the crowds of tourists. The Folk Art Museum and the Kyosai Museum are particular highlights. If you're interested in Japanese history and culture, and don't want to be swamped with other tourists, I can't recommend Kurashiki enough.

We loved Kurashiki.

We loved Kurashiki. The historical quarter is so pretty with the gorgeous canal and its boats, along with the streets of former rice storehouses. The old town is quick and easy to navigate and there is so much to do! We also loved exploring the shops and enjoyed a delicious meal of Bukkake udon, a local specialty. Would highly recommend a visit here. Note: The Momotaru “Peach Boy” Folk Museum was great for our 10 year old daughter and fun for us too!!
